Pros

There are some of great people to learn from and work with, and you'll definitely get a lot of experience from all the projects that you work on.

Cons

The wealth of experience you will gain from all the work will come at a cost: consistent overtime without compensation or added time off. No raises or bonuses have been distributed for the past 2-3 years - it kills morale. Due to workload, unsatisfactory experiences with HR (they don't care about people, they only care about corporate), and an inconsistent promotion system, there's a pattern of great junior staff with potential leaving for other better jobs. Lastly, good people don't always make good managers.
